This week, the 3/4 artists learned about the “ooey-gooey” fun that is papier-mâché! We began this project by looking at images of Vermont birds such as the Cardinal, Blue Jay and Goldfinch. Students noticed the shapes of their bodies and what their unique features look like. Using newspaper, students formed their birds, adding wings and tails with cardboard. They then continued on to covering and forming their birds with papier-mâché, adding a beak. Once dried, ,students added wire legs. They look fabulous, each one very unique!
